Incorporating Various Skills into Tumbling

Combining diverse skills is instrumental in crafting impactful tumbling sequences. First and foremost, precise execution is fundamental, and this precision begins with mastering the basics. Gymnasts should master foundational movements, such as rolls, jumps, and basic flips, before attempting intricate combinations. A strong base contributes to the stability of advanced skills. Additionally, merging different types of skills, including acrobatic flips and dynamic leaps, can create a captivating array of movements. Gymnasts can intersperse high-flying moves with grounded elements to contrast energy levels throughout their performances. For example, transitioning into a high skill from a grounded starting position can intensify the performance’s drama. Another beneficial technique is layering, where gymnasts incorporate more than one skill in a single movement. This approach highlights creative thinking and showcases the gymnast’s versatility. Furthermore, analyzing performances from other athletes can inspire creating unique combinations of skills. Ultimately, blending technical mastery and creative expression will leave a lasting impression on judges and elevate an athlete’s performance to new heights in competitive gymnastics.

Practicing with Purpose

Effective practice is vital to perfecting tumbling sequences that will impress judges. Setting specific goals for each practice session can ensure a focused approach. Instead of practicing for the sake of practice, gymnasts should aim to enhance particular elements they find challenging. Breaking down complicated sequences into manageable parts allows for gradual mastery. For instance, isolate different skills like the landing or takeoff to ensure proper execution before attempting the entire sequence. Additionally, engaging in cross-training can offer supplementary strength and flexibility, reinforcing tumbling requirements. Strength training exercises targeting the core, legs, and shoulders enable gymnasts to achieve desired heights and precision during flips. Incorporating flexibility routines, such as yoga or dynamic stretching, increases their range of motion, critical for achieving the best possible outcomes during performances. Furthermore, recording practice sessions can provide invaluable insights. Observing their routines fosters self-critique while revealing areas for improvement. In this process, refining techniques through analysis can distinguish a good gymnast from a great one. They can also benefit from seeking constructive feedback from coaches, paving the way for constructive growth in their routines.
